UglyRhino's MINDSPIN Plays The Red Loft, Now thru 3/30

By:

UglyRhino's MINDSPIN is an interactive party play about fear and love and is set to play The Red Loft in Downtown L.A., Fridays & Saturdays, tonight, March 22-30th, 2013.

Through both performance and participation, MINDSPIN explores anxiety and lust across the many levels of consciousness that can be opened in one epic night out. PArt Party and part play, the story centers on two women with a complex relationship that blurs friendship, work and creative collaboration. When a new man enters their lives for a night, he forces them to address their inner "mindspin" of self-doubt, identity and sexual desires. This immersive social and theatrical event will engage the audience with all of their six senses. Each evening will include live music, art installations, and a post-show party.

MINDSPIN marks UglyRhino Productions' premiere full-length production in Los Angeles. Known for their immersive productions with a heavy social component, UglyRhino promises affordable, dynamic and multi-sensory theatrical experiences. UglyRhino has presented sold-out interactive pieces, including Warehouse of Horrors, Warehouse of Horrors: Gowanus '73 and Centralia at the 10k square-foot Brooklyn Lyceum warehouse where they have maintained a residency since 2010.

The show is conceived and written by Bryce Norbitz and Nicole Rosner, and directed by Nicole Rosner (UglyRhino Artistic Director). It will feature an original sound composition and design by Jesse Flower-Ambroch, Lighting Design by Anna Martín, and art instillations by artists including Harley Prechtel-Cortez. Performers include David Bly, Becca Lustgarten, Jon Matthews, Zachary Puchtel, Jessica Richmond, Lauren Swann, and Tanya Zoeller.
